What are some common challenges Drupal Developers face when working on large-scale projects?

Drupal Developers working on large-scale projects often encounter challenges such as managing complex content structures, ensuring site performance under high traffic, and keeping modules and custom code compatible with core updates. Collaboration with designers, content editors, and backend teams is essential to maintain consistency and meet project deadlines. Staying updated with the latest Drupal security patches and best practices is also critical to prevent vulnerabilities and ensure long-term site stability.

What coding language is Drupal?

Drupal is primarily written in PHP, a popular server-side scripting language. Developers working with Drupal should have knowledge of PHP, as well as HTML, CSS, and JavaScript for customizing themes and modules. Understanding PHP is essential for developing and maintaining Drupal sites effectively.

Is Drupal the same as PHP?

Drupal is a content management system built primarily with PHP, which is a server-side programming language. As a Drupal developer, understanding PHP is essential because Drupal modules and themes are developed using PHP code, but they are not the same; Drupal is a platform that uses PHP as its core language. Knowledge of PHP enables developers to customize and extend Drupal functionalities effectively.

What is a Drupal Developer?

A Drupal Developer is a web programmer who specializes in building, customizing, and maintaining websites using the Drupal content management system (CMS). They work with modules, themes, and core functionality to create scalable and secure digital experiences. Drupal Developers often collaborate with designers and content creators to implement website features, ensure accessibility, and optimize performance. Their expertise includes PHP programming, front-end technologies, and knowledge of Drupal best practices.

What is the difference between Drupal Developer vs WordPress Developer?

AspectDrupal DeveloperWordPress Developer
Required CredentialsKnowledge of PHP, HTML, CSS, JavaScript; often familiarity with Drupal-specific modulesKnowledge of PHP, HTML, CSS, JavaScript; often familiarity with WordPress themes and plugins
Work EnvironmentTypically in enterprise, government, or large-scale websitesCommon in small to medium business websites, blogs, and e-commerce sites
Employer & Industry UsageUsed by organizations needing complex, scalable CMS solutionsPopular among small businesses, bloggers, and startups
Common Search & ComparisonOften compared due to similar CMS development rolesFrequently compared as a more user-friendly alternative

Drupal Developers and WordPress Developers both work with PHP and web technologies, but Drupal Developers typically handle more complex, scalable projects in enterprise environments, while WordPress Developers focus on user-friendly, smaller-scale websites. The choice depends on project requirements and technical expertise.
